Hours after the National Transport and Safety Authority (NTSA) suspended Super Metro's licence, a section of Kenyans, have raised concerns about the alleged defiance by the popular bus company.

Kenyans on Thursday, March 20, took to social media to sound alarm about the continued operation of Super Metro minibuses on some of the major highways within Nairobi city.

In particular, a Super Metro minibus full of passengers was spotted plying along the Thika Super Highway while another was recorded en route to Mombasa Road.

The move comes despite NTSA cautioning Kenyans against using the company vehicle with traffic police officers directed to impound any found operating.
